Apple published an interesting info on their site (http://docs.info.apple.com/article.html?artnum=32155)
It explains why some times a G4 PowerBook (867 MHz & 1GHz) will not charge.
The first suggested solution is to unplug the small adapter from the electric supply box and then to plug it again.
More important, you'll learn that the 65 W adapter might deactivate by itself if the electric tension should vary too much. That is the case if too many electric devices are linked to the same power strip, or if this strip is in a bad shape, which is rare in France.
On the most desperate cases, an uninterruptible power supply (UPS) device that corrects and filters the stream will address the problem.
